Uneasy Alliances in the AI Landscape

In an era where artificial intelligence is reshaping industries and redefining the boundaries of technology, the U.S. government finds itself at a crossroads. President Trump’s recent decision to halt an anticipated executive order on AI underscores the delicate balance between fostering innovation and addressing national security concerns. With tech giants like Google and OpenAI at the forefront, the administration’s approach reveals the intricate dynamics of leadership and strategy in a rapidly evolving sector.

Innovation at Risk?

Hours before a ceremonial signing was set to take place, Trump expressed apprehension over the executive order’s potential to stifle America’s technological edge. This hesitation highlights a critical tension: the need for regulatory frameworks that ensure safety without hampering the very innovation that drives economic growth. As cybersecurity threats loom larger, particularly in finance and data privacy, the government’s role in scrutinizing advanced AI systems becomes increasingly vital.

Responses from the Tech Community

Industry leaders have voiced concerns about the implications of government intervention. While many recognize the necessity of safeguarding against emerging threats, there is a palpable anxiety about bureaucratic delays hindering the pace of innovation. The proposed executive order aimed to establish a collaborative framework with tech companies, yet its abrupt cancellation signals an ongoing struggle within the administration. This struggle echoes the sentiments of leaders within the tech community who advocate for a proactive rather than reactive approach to regulation.
